Foxes can see magnetic fields? How is that possible?
They see a “ring of shadow” and when they line up with the North Pole, using it to measure distance, they get their prey 72% of the time rather than 18% of the time when not lined up.
“The pair think a fox hunts best if it can jump the same distance every time. Burda suggests that it sees a ring of “shadow” on its retina that is darkest towards magnetic north, and just like a normal shadow, always appears to be the same distance ahead. The fox moves forward until the shadow lines up with where the prey’s sounds are coming from, at which point it is a set distance away.”
Keep in mind that they also say the idea is speculative, but personally, I think it’s pretty accurate because the idea isn’t actually that foreign. Apparently cows use the magnetic field of Earth too when herding together. Also, not just foxes use the magnetic pole.
